Discover How Nissan's New Qi2 Wireless Tech is Revolutionizing Car Charging

Close-up of a car's wireless charging pad highlighting modern technology.

Nissan's Leap into the Future of Wireless Charging

Nissan is making waves in the automotive industry by becoming the first automaker in the United States to integrate next-generation wireless device charging into its vehicles. This leap forward includes the introduction of Qi2 technology in the 2026 Pathfinder and Murano SUVs, showcasing a clever advancement in user-friendly design that is set to enhance the driving experience for all.

Unpacking Qi2 Technology

The new Qi2 wireless charger utilizes a magnetic alignment system that holds smartphones securely in place while charging. This solution addresses a common frustration faced by many drivers: the hassle of positioning devices correctly on charging pads. With the Qi2 charger, drivers and passengers can now trust that their devices will snap into place and charge efficiently, eliminating one more thing to worry about while on the road.

Efficiency Meets Safety

Along with its magnetic positioning, the Qi2 charger features a built-in fan that helps keep both the phone and the charging pad cool during operation. This innovative cooling mechanism is significant because overheating can lead to interruptions in charging and sluggish performance. Previous wireless chargers often ran the risk of becoming too warm, which compromised their efficiency. Nissan’s solution allows for charging from 10% to 90% in just over 90 minutes—a vast improvement over the four-hour timeframe commonly seen with older technologies.

Compatibility for Modern Needs

The charger accommodates a wide range of smartphones, including the iPhone 12 and newer, Google Pixel 10 and newer, and other Android devices equipped with compatible cases. This versatility ensures that families or businesses relying on various device types can benefit from the same charging solution, adding to the practicality of Nissan’s development.

A Large Step in Car Technology Integration

This move by Nissan places it at the forefront of automotive technology, particularly in how drivers and passengers use their phones while driving. As reliance on smartphones continues to grow, the ability to integrate this technology seamlessly into vehicles is vital. It speaks to broader industry trends where digital solutions enhance user experience—an essential aspect of modern automotive design.

Looking Ahead: The Future of Automotive Wireless Technology

As the automotive industry continues to lean heavily into technological advancements, the Qi2 wireless charger represents just one of many innovations on the horizon. Other manufacturers may soon aim to match or exceed Nissan's offerings, sparking a competitive environment that can only benefit consumers. The pressure to integrate efficient and user-friendly tech like wireless charging into vehicles will pave the way for smarter, more connected cars in the future.

Adopting these technologies not only serves current consumer needs but also sets the stage for upcoming trends in automotive design and functionalities. Hyundai's Ambitious AI Plans: What It Means for Car Dealerships

Update Hyundai's Bold Move into AI Integration Hyundai is stepping boldly into the realm of artificial intelligence, intending to transform not only its automotive manufacturing but also to expand its influence into the broader context of urban infrastructure. The South Korean automaker has recently announced multiple significant partnerships with prominent tech firms, including NVIDIA, Waymo, and Boston Dynamics, marking its commitment to become a leader in the 'Physical AI' sector. This ambition aims to create what Hyundai calls "intelligent spaces," integrating AI in ways that enhance operational efficiencies across cities. Shaping the Future of Mobility Through a unique collaboration with NVIDIA, Hyundai plans to utilize advanced AI technologies to develop a comprehensive Robot Reference Platform. This includes creating a Robot Application Center and implementing NVIDIA's autonomous driving technologies within Hyundai's vehicle lineup. Furthermore, with plans to modify the Ioniq 5 SUVs for autonomous readiness, the venture underlines the future of mobility where AI-driven vehicles will be produced under one roof in Georgia. The Emerging AI Ecosystem Hyundai's strategic expansion also includes an extended partnership with Waymo, aimed at establishing a sophisticated autonomous driving ecosystem. By combining Hyundai’s manufacturing prowess with Waymo’s AI capabilities, they aim to revolutionize the way vehicles are integrated into daily life. The implications of this partnership stretch far beyond individual user experience; they hint at a future where cities adapt dynamically to their inhabitants, fostering more efficient urban environments. Boston Dynamics and Autonomous Robotics Hyundai's association with Boston Dynamics emphasizes its commitment to robotics. The prospective humanoid robot factory intends to produce 30,000 units by 2028, showcasing how the automotive giant is broadening its horizons beyond cars to explore automated solutions that can perform various tasks in urban settings. The partnership with Google DeepMind in AI development further escalates this mission, affirming the vital role of robotics in future economies. Why Car Dealerships Must Improve Phone Communication for Better Sales Success

Update Unlocking Opportunities: Why Phone Calls Matter in Auto SalesIn today’s rapidly evolving automotive landscape, the need for effective communication between dealerships and potential customers cannot be overstated. A recent midyear study underscores the numerous opportunities that exist for auto dealers to maximize their incoming and outgoing phone calls, enhancing overall sales performance. The findings revealed that while the ability to answer calls has improved, there remains substantial room for growth in converting these communications into customer appointments.With 94% of fixed-operations calls being answered, dealerships have made notable progress. However, the report from CallRevu highlights a concerning trend: 8% of inbound calls in variable operations were abandoned due to long wait times. This statistic should be a wake-up call for dealers who risk losing potential sales if they do not optimize their phone communication strategies.Understanding the Problem: Caller Drop-Off RatesMany customers reach out to auto dealerships expecting prompt and efficient service. Nevertheless, waiting on hold can lead to high hang-up rates—3% for fixed operations and 8% for variable operations, as per the report. When callers hang up, dealers aren’t just missing a single sale; they risk building a reputation for poor customer service, which can have lasting ramifications.Moreover, follow-up calls appear to be an issue. The unfortunate fact remains that 22% of promised return calls in fixed operations were not fulfilled, alongside a 14% deficit in variable operations. For car dealership owners and general managers, addressing these lapses could be the key to fostering customer loyalty and boosting sales figures.Maximizing Conversion Rates: A Call to ActionThe opportunity to improve conversion rates is significant. The report points out that while fixed operations managed to schedule appointments with 31% of inbound calls, variable operations only achieved a mere 15%. Unlock Real-World Strategies at Digital Dealer Conference 2026!

Update Digital Dealer Conference 2026: Key Trends and InsightsThe highly anticipated Digital Dealer Conference and Expo 2026 is set to take place in Detroit on September 22 and 23, attracting dealership principals, GMs, and fixed ops directors from across the industry. With the full schedule now live, this event promises to deliver practical, actionable strategies that address the changing landscape of automotive sales.Real-World Strategies for DealersIn a world where dealerships are facing unprecedented challenges — from evolving marketing tactics to maintaining customer engagement — the Digital Dealer Expo aims to cut through the noise. According to Jaymie Nielsen, the Group Show Director, the conference provides a platform for attendees to learn from industry leaders while gaining insights that can be applied immediately in their respective dealerships.Day 1 Highlights: Innovation and ExpertiseDay one of the conference will kick off with a keynote featuring notable speakers Sam D’Arc and Glenn Lundy. The expo hall will host a variety of sessions that focus on contemporary challenges in the automotive sector, including a deep dive into data analytics and social media strategies that generate qualified leads.Hands-On Experience: Learning LabsThe conference also introduces 60-Minute Learning Labs, where attendees can actively participate in sessions like "Sell More Cars. Make More Money" led by Lundy. This interactive approach allows dealers to develop frameworks tailored to future automotive retail challenges. Additionally, topics such as fixing customer engagement and developing a high-tech technician pipeline in response to the skills shortage will ensure every attendee leaves with practical tools in their arsenal.The Shift Towards Technology in Automotive SalesOne of the pivotal focuses of this year's conference is the integration of technology into everyday dealership operations. With the rise of AI-driven campaigns and the need for optimized communication, dealerships must adapt to leverage these innovations effectively. For example, sessions on CDP (Customer Data Platform) strategies will equip dealers with the knowledge to enhance customer interactions.Embracing the Future: Networking OpportunitiesBeyond the educational presentations, the conference offers valuable networking opportunities. The newly introduced Digital Dealer Bar Crawl encourages attendees to connect in an informal setting, paving the way for real conversations without a rigid agenda.
